This podcast is from Renaissance, a network of missional practitioners and microchurches in the Greater Boston Area. Every episode we talk about themes around living on mission and living in microchurch community. Our conversations will be practical, touching on the realities of everyday, ordinary people. This is because our mission is all about cultivating beautiful kingdom people embedded in the everyday stuff of life.

Women Leading Missional Work & Neighborhood Planting

What does it look like to start something in a neighborhood for the first time? How do we design environments that help develop people in faith? How do we activate more women to lead missional work? We talk about all this and more in an interview with Ericka Henry from The Holy District in Allentown, PA. Ericka is a pastor, church planter, and missional practitioner with over fifteen years of ministry leadership experience. After co-planting her first church at nineteen, she has gone on to lead discipleship development and organizational change in contexts spanning mega-church teams to place-based faith communities and more.She holds a bachelor’s degree in organizational leadership from Greenville University and a Master of Arts in Theology from Fuller Theological Seminary. Ericka is also the founder of Holy District, a grassroots network of neighborhood-based faith communities focused on local transformation. Based in Allentown, PA, Ericka lives with her husband, son, and beloved Saint Bernard. There, she engages in Jesus-centered community building through Holy District and co-leads Somos CDC, an asset-based, anti-poverty community development corporation. The Gritty Side of Missional Living

Spoiler alert - missional living is more than Instagrammable house parties and cool service project days. In fact, often living missionally and loving your neighborhood involves doing things you’d never imagine. It can be anything but glorious. It’s caring about lights on sidewalks, showing up to boring meetings, and collaborating with people you weren’t planning on. In this episode we interview Beth Wolff about her story, and the important (and hard) work of living missionally. Beth was born the youngest of 4 in a military family but considers Fairfax, VA home. She attended Anderson University [https://anderson.edu/] , where she majored in Studio Arts and Bible & Religion. Later, she earned her Masters of Theology from Fuller Theological Seminary [https://www.fuller.edu/]. In 2009, after a stint as a Public Educator in Indianapolis, IN, Beth went to serve as the Pastor of Student Ministry at Mountain Park Church [https://mountainpark.org/] in Phoenix, AZ and eventually lead all ministries from birth through college and parenting. In 2016, Beth moved with her husband and two children to Clarksburg, MD to become the Lead Pastor at Clarksburg Church. Missional Practitionership in the Age of AI

Not a day goes by that the headlines don't involve a story about artificial intelligence. For some, this means an exciting future. For others, it means the end of civilization as we know it. What are Christians supposed to think? How does this impact our missional practitionership and microchurch communities? In this episode, we wrestle with the complexity of this issue and talk about the implications.
